Ionic won't connect to bluetooth

Replies are disabled for this topic. Start a new one or visit our Help Center.

Two days ago my Ionic stopped working with the bluetooth to sync.  When I open the app it says its looking for the watch.  I have restarted the watch, have tried forgetting it and re adding it to my bluetooth on the phone. Shut the phone off and the bluetooth on the phone.   It works sometimes and will work for a few minutes and sync if I have it plugged into the charger.  Of course my one year anniversary of my watch was last week.....  Any ideas.

While you can remove the Ionic from the list of trusted Bluetooth devices, a user should not be able to add the ionic back on the list. Doing so will keep the Fitbit app from finding the tracker.

 

Once removed from the trusted devices, the app should be opened to force a sync. 

 

Have you tried shutting the ionic off?

If on Android, it would be nice if people included the device they are having problems with, try clearing the Fitbit apps cache.
